After the impressive display of fireworks concluded, she was escorted back inside the venue to her VIP table located in Pure’s iconic main room. Minaj took some time to settle in and began partying with her large entourage of close friends, family and boyfriend Scaff Beezy. Just after 1 a.m., she emerged onto the main stage and got on the mic to wish everyone inside the club a “Happy New Year” followed by performing her hit singles “Moment 4 Life” and “Starships” as guests danced and sang along. Following the energetic performance, Minaj rejoined her crew and enjoyed the night by dancing, partying and celebrating the New Year until the early hours of the morning.

While on the red carpet, Minaj stated that her New Year’s resolution was, “I’m not buying anymore shoes,” and that in 2013 she looks forward mostly to, “My clothing line and working on my third album.”
She also talked about why she came to Sin City to celebrate by saying, “Vegas is symbolic of New Year’s Eve … it’s just an exciting place to be for New Year’s Eve.”
She also discussed plans for her new singles from the album The Re-Up, “I think I’m actually going to shoot a new video for one of the songs on The Re-Up in a couple weeks, so I’m really excited. It might be “I’m Legit” or “High School” but I’m not sure yet.”
